Output 5d75b3134c5e6f63afd92849855a4bc3d032917e51b1fb5c67b02d0a271fed48:1

value
3859506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 581006bc131832056532f74ab20be2d4ec82743c OP_EQUAL
address
MFvntqbMtCy9vfiTXCUsurCFfNLU5HEhtL
transaction
5d75b3134c5e6f63afd92849855a4bc3d032917e51b1fb5c67b02d0a271fed48
spent
true